
Acute Lymphoblastic Leukemia Consortium
The Acute Lymphoblastic Leukemia (ALL) Consortium is a collaborative network of medical researchers and doctors working together to study and improve treatment for ALL, a type of blood cancer affecting lymphoid white blood cells. By pooling data, resources, and expertise, the consortium aims to better understand the disease's biology, identify effective therapies, and develop personalized treatment plans. This teamwork accelerates research progress and enhances patient outcomes by ensuring that new insights and innovations are more rapidly translated into clinical care.
